I was looking around online for an mp3 player to take with me on vacation back in July. I found a site offering a 5th Generation mp3 player for $98.
The ad said it was a 5th Generation mp3 player, had a Patented Click Wheel Design and the ad also says iPod, iPods in the discription. I took the model number and copied and pasted it into Google, this number brought up all knids of iPod ads. I compared this ad to the ad at Circuit City, they were identical, word for word. I figured this mp3 player was a refurbished or didn't meet Apple Quality Standards. I did check Resellerratings.com but didn't find this company's name anywhere, good or bad. I finally decided to go ahead and purchase it. I was almost finished ordering when it came up this was a C.O.D. order only. I e-mailed this company and asked what was up with that, they said this was the only way you could purchase an item unless you were a reseller. Against my better judgement I went ahead and agreed to it.

The mp3/mp4 player arrived on July 20th, 2007. I had a money order waiting. I opened the brown box it was in. There was a Smaller box inside. The box had a picture of Jonny Deap on it and on the inside it had pictures of U2. My oldest son who recently purchased a 30gb iPod from Wal-Mart said the box looked like his iPod box. We opened up the smaller box. He looked at the player and said, it looks like my iPod. But then we started noticing differences. It really didn't bother me too much that it wasn't an iPod but what did bother me is that it didn't work right. The player shows up as a 30gb drive on my computer. I transferred all my music to the player and it all shows up while connected to the computer. Once I unplug the player I only have about 2gb of music on the player. When I tried to add more music it crashed my computer. I tried another computer and this time the computer said the mp3 player was corrupted and that I should scan & fix the drive. When I did the scan and fix I lost all of the music I had transferred. I again copied the music and the same happened again (scan & fix). I also couldn't get the player to recognize my movie clips. I had loaded the programs that came on the disk that came with the player, it had a mp4 converter and a AVI converter but the manual said the player could only play AMV files. I did download a AMV converter from the internet but the player didn't recognize these files either.

The following day I e-mailed the company about the player being defective and told them what was wrong with it. Someone named Karina e-mailed me back, she asked for my Order ID #. I again sent an e-mail containing my Order ID # and again a told them what was wrong with it. I again received an e-mail from Karina, she asked "what was wrong with it! Once again for the third time I e-mail a description of what was wrong with it. I never heard from her again. I e-mailed this company everyday for over 1 month with no response. I tried their Online Chat but they never seemed to be Online or if they were they wouldn't take my chat. I tried the 1-800 number; it was a number for a company named Computer City. I did leave 1 message but my call was never returned. Ever since I was able to leave the 1st telephone message, the mailbox has been full.

I kept trying e-mailing them sometimes 50 times a day! Finally one night around 3:00AM I was able to catch someone named Allison at the online chat. She kept telling me the same BS, I was past my 14 day return policy. She also kept saying I could send it back and they could fix it for $35. LIKE I WOULD EVER GIVE THEM ANOTHER PENNY! I finally got frustrated and end the chat! About a week later I tried another e-mail at another e-mail address. I did receive a reply; I don't remember the jerks name. He kept telling me the same BS Allison told me. I tried to explain to them all of this wasn't my fault, it was the fault of their company not returning my messages!

I did send a letter to Apple hoping that they might show an interest in shutting this company down. Apple sent me a letter back wanting more information. If they had looked, I had already sent most of the information they were asking for again. They gave me an e-mail address to send the information to. I sent them a copy of my sales receipt, and a copy of this company's website. I did offer to help them in any way I could. I offered to send them the mp3 player if they wanted it.

I'm done with this company don't care about the money! I do care that this doesn't happen to anyone else. Now, bet you want to know the name of this company? One last thing before I let you know this companies name, they have changed the model number since my purchase, but the ad remains intact and is written word for word. Finally this company's name is:
DEALS-DIRECT INC
Here is a link to there site: http://www.deals-directinc.com


They should be avoided at all costs. Let all of your friends and relatives know about them. Also let your enemy's know too!

Your catching on just fine. They claim it is a iPod when it in fact a fake, and you documented it. Apple is likely already pursuing that angle.

Let's see about getting your money back.

How did you pay?
Hopefully it was with a credit card, not a debit card or other method. CC's carry fraud protection which is covered by various State, Federal laws and the CC company's themselves. Times vary, but 30-60 days from the time it appears on your printed statement is the norm.

If you used a CC then call them, tool-free number on the back of the card, and see if you are covered. Basically you want to dispute the charge. You may be able to do a charge back since the goods were "not as promised/advertised", it's a fake and therefore you were defrauded. This means that the CC company will refund your money and charge the merchant back, hence the term 'charge-back'. The CC company will then go after them for the money. You will likely have to return the item.

If it was a debit/check card then call your bank. However, these are usually not covered in most states. I say that because I have seen reports of debit/check cards being covered in CA. and one case where a VISA debit card was covered in another state (VA. I believe).

If you used a pay service like PayPal, contact them. Personal check or wire-transfer, your out of luck.

PS.
It wouldn't hurt to file a complaint with the BBB either, do so here. Even thou this company has a history of not responding it will show that you tried to resolve the matter in good faith.
